連體(ti)電動葫蘆是(shi)將小型電(dian)動葫(hu)蘆加了(le)(le)移(yi)動式(shi)電(dian)動跑車,并且(qie)將兩個(ge)電(dian)機接(jie)線(xian)盒(he)接(jie)在一(yi)起,真正意義上做到了(le)(le)連(lian)體控制,實現(xian)了(le)(le)上下左右移(yi)動,主要(yao)由三部分組成:起升(sheng)機構、運行機構(固定(ding)式(shi)無)和(he)電(dian)氣控制裝置。
接下來主要講(jiang)解(jie)一下連體電動(dong)葫蘆的(de)起升(sheng)機構,起升(sheng)電動(dong)機、通過彈性聯軸器、經減速(su)器的(de)齒輪(lun)傳動(dong)到空心軸,再驅動(dong)卷筒(tong)裝置,使饒在卷筒(tong)上的(de)鋼絲繩帶動(dong)吊鉤裝置上升(sheng)或下降。
起升高度(du)H=6m時用一個彈性聯軸器,以連接電(dian)機軸和減速器的(de)輸入軸,此聯軸器由兩個帶花鍵的(de)半聯軸器組成(cheng),能吸收沖擊負荷和補(bu)償安裝(zhuang)誤差。導繩器裝(zhuang)置(zhi)可(ke)防止鋼絲繩亂繞。
當H≥9m時(shi)增(zeng)加(jia)一中間軸(zhou)和一剛性聯軸(zhou)器。
當H≥18m時(shi)配(pei)一(yi)支持架(jia)(與右端蓋做成(cheng)一(yi)體),防止因中間軸太長(chang),運轉不(bu)平(ping)穩(wen)造成(cheng)彎(wan)曲而損壞(huai)。
減速(su)器采(cai)用(yong)(yong)三級外齒(chi)(chi)合斜齒(chi)(chi)輪(lun)傳(chuan)動(dong)(dong)機(ji)構。齒(chi)(chi)輪(lun)及(ji)傳(chuan)動(dong)(dong)軸(zhou)采(cai)用(yong)(yong)合金(jin)鋼制造(zao),經(jing)滲(shen)碳淬火處(chu)理,強度高(gao)(gao),耐磨性好。各傳(chuan)動(dong)(dong)軸(zhou)均由滾(gun)動(dong)(dong)軸(zhou)承支(zhi)撐,用(yong)(yong)機(ji)械油潤滑,傳(chuan)動(dong)(dong)平(ping)穩,效率高(gao)(gao)。箱(xiang)(xiang)體(ti)與箱(xiang)(xiang)蓋之間用(yong)(yong)“0”型耐油橡膠(jiao)圈密封,防(fang)止漏油。
連體電(dian)動(dong)葫(hu)蘆(lu)采用(yong)帶制(zhi)(zhi)動(dong)裝置的(de)(de)錐(zhui)(zhui)形轉子三相異步電(dian)動(dong)機。其錐(zhui)(zhui)形轉子在通(tong)電(dian)后產生(sheng)軸向磁(ci)拉(la)力(li),磁(ci)拉(la)力(li)客服(fu)彈簧的(de)(de)壓力(li),使風扇制(zhi)(zhi)動(dong)輪(lun)脫離后端(duan)(duan)蓋,電(dian)機即正常運轉。斷電(dian)后,磁(ci)拉(la)力(li)即消失。在彈簧壓力(li)的(de)(de)作用(yong)下,風扇制(zhi)(zhi)動(dong)輪(lun)上的(de)(de)錐(zhui)(zhui)形制(zhi)(zhi)動(dong)環剎緊后端(duan)(duan)蓋(或(huo)后端(duan)(duan)罩)因而制(zhi)(zhi)動(dong)。該裝置制(zhi)(zhi)動(dong)可靠,耐磨(mo)性好。風扇制(zhi)(zhi)動(dong)輪(lun)上的(de)(de)葉(xie)片,起著扇風散(san)熱(re)的(de)(de)作用(yong)。
連體電動(dong)葫(hu)蘆采用雙電(dian)(dian)(dian)機(ji)(ji)(ji)組,雙電(dian)(dian)(dian)機(ji)(ji)(ji)組由三部分構成,即(ji):慢(man)速(su)(su)(su)起(qi)(qi)升電(dian)(dian)(dian)機(ji)(ji)(ji),以下(xia)簡(jian)稱“小(xiao)電(dian)(dian)(dian)機(ji)(ji)(ji)”;常(chang)速(su)(su)(su)起(qi)(qi)升電(dian)(dian)(dian)機(ji)(ji)(ji),以下(xia)簡(jian)稱“大電(dian)(dian)(dian)機(ji)(ji)(ji)”;慢(man)速(su)(su)(su)驅動(dong)(dong)(dong)裝(zhuang)置。其工作(zuo)原理如下(xia):小(xiao)電(dian)(dian)(dian)機(ji)(ji)(ji)通過慢(man)速(su)(su)(su)驅動(dong)(dong)(dong)裝(zhuang)置和大電(dian)(dian)(dian)機(ji)(ji)(ji)連為(wei)一體,當小(xiao)電(dian)(dian)(dian)機(ji)(ji)(ji)通電(dian)(dian)(dian)時,小(xiao)電(dian)(dian)(dian)機(ji)(ji)(ji)上的(de)(de)制(zhi)(zhi)(zhi)動(dong)(dong)(dong)器打(da)開,并(bing)以1380r/min的(de)(de)轉(zhuan)速(su)(su)(su)轉(zhuan)動(dong)(dong)(dong),經(jing)過慢(man)速(su)(su)(su)驅動(dong)(dong)(dong)裝(zhuang)置減速(su)(su)(su),帶動(dong)(dong)(dong)大電(dian)(dian)(dian)機(ji)(ji)(ji)的(de)(de)風(feng)扇制(zhi)(zhi)(zhi)動(dong)(dong)(dong)輪(與大電(dian)(dian)(dian)機(ji)(ji)(ji)轉(zhuan)子(zi)練成一體)和轉(zhuan)子(zi)一起(qi)(qi)轉(zhuan)動(dong)(dong)(dong)。因而大電(dian)(dian)(dian)機(ji)(ji)(ji)的(de)(de)輸出(chu)軸轉(zhuan)速(su)(su)(su)只有小(xiao)電(dian)(dian)(dian)機(ji)(ji)(ji)轉(zhuan)速(su)(su)(su)的(de)(de)1/i(一般(ban)為(wei)1/10左(zuo)右)。當大電(dian)(dian)(dian)機(ji)(ji)(ji)通電(dian)(dian)(dian)時,電(dian)(dian)(dian)機(ji)(ji)(ji)的(de)(de)制(zhi)(zhi)(zhi)動(dong)(dong)(dong)器被打(da)開,大電(dian)(dian)(dian)機(ji)(ji)(ji)即(ji)以額定轉(zhuan)速(su)(su)(su)轉(zhuan)動(dong)(dong)(dong),小(xiao)電(dian)(dian)(dian)機(ji)(ji)(ji)則處于制(zhi)(zhi)(zhi)動(dong)(dong)(dong)狀態。
